Output 98e681e92328913e7e72ae2663bc35bed5ceb21c93ce80fe9cb2cc4aac19cfe1:95

value
86967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9f66cb08b0ccc9d7a88f32a5b62a1589f7dd40b OP_EQUAL
address
3L6twyqvdXJCih4CWn2eUSfcNt5UndWUXV
transaction
98e681e92328913e7e72ae2663bc35bed5ceb21c93ce80fe9cb2cc4aac19cfe1
confirmations
243661
spent
true